Overview of the Second-Generation AirTags
Less than a month after their official launch, Apple’s second-generation AirTags are already receiving their first significant discount. Currently, Costco members can purchase a five-pack of these location trackers for $99.99, which represents a $29 savings. This brings the price per tracker down to approximately $20. For those who do not hold a Costco membership, the discount can still be accessed by paying a $5 surcharge or by signing up for an annual membership, which is priced at $65.
The second-generation AirTags maintain a similar aesthetic to the original version but come equipped with several notable upgrades that enhance their functionality and user experience.
Key Features and Improvements
Enhanced Precision with Ultra Wideband Technology
One of the standout features of the AirTag has always been its use of Apple’s ultra wideband chip, which provides an impressive level of precision that sets it apart from competitors like the Tile Pro. The new model continues to leverage this technology, but with significant enhancements. The upgraded chip allows users to track misplaced items from up to 50 percent farther away than the original version. This extended range is particularly beneficial for individuals living in multi-story homes, where locating items can often be a challenge.
Improved Connectivity
In addition to the increased tracking range, the new AirTags also boast faster connectivity with iPhones. This means that users can quickly and easily connect the AirTag to their devices, streamlining the process of locating lost items. The built-in speaker has also been upgraded to be 50 percent louder, making it easier to find items that may be hidden from view. This enhancement is particularly useful in situations where the item is buried under other belongings or in a less accessible location.
Retaining User-Friendly Features
Despite the new upgrades, Apple has ensured that the second-generation AirTags retain all the features that made the original version popular among users. The trackers still utilize a user-replaceable battery, which means that users do not have to replace the entire unit when the battery eventually dies, typically after about a year of use. This feature not only enhances the longevity of the product but also adds to its overall convenience.
Durability and Resistance Ratings
The second-gen AirTags maintain the same IP67 water and dust resistance rating as their predecessor. This means they can withstand immersion in water up to one meter for 30 minutes, making them suitable for a variety of environments. Whether you accidentally drop one in a puddle or expose it to dust and dirt, the AirTag is designed to endure these conditions.
Software Features and Sharing Capabilities
Another significant advantage of the AirTag is its software capabilities. Users can share their tracker with up to five other people, which is particularly useful for families or groups who may want to keep track of shared items. Additionally, the AirTag can temporarily share its location with airlines, including major carriers like United, Delta, and American Airlines. This feature is especially handy for travelers who wish to keep tabs on their luggage during flights.
Comparative Analysis with Competitors
While the AirTag has established itself as a leading option for iPhone users, it is essential to consider how it stacks up against competitors in the market. The Tile Pro, for instance, has been a long-standing rival, offering similar tracking capabilities. However, the precision and range of the AirTag, thanks to its ultra wideband technology, give it a distinct advantage.
Moreover, the seamless integration of AirTags with Apple’s ecosystem enhances their appeal. Users who own other Apple devices, such as iPads or Macs, can easily track their items across multiple platforms. This interconnectedness is a significant selling point that competitors struggle to match.
